She is specialised in trends and futures exploration. At Ohayō she leads the trends observatory Otō: a system to monitor what’s new at the habitat, neocrafts, leisure/tourism, agrofood and lifestyle industries.
Bachelor in Market Research. Master in International Business Management. She worked as international trade consultant at the Habitat Department of the Spanish Commercial Office in Tokyo (Embassy of Spain). She also was part of the Marketing and Sales team of Fagor America (U.S.). She was in charge of creating the trends observatory of Surgenia Foundation (Technological Centre of Andalusian Design).
Currently, she also teaches Market Research at Loyola University Andalusia. Her international orientation and her ability to connect with different cultures reflects on her different collaboration initiatives. She writes since 2013 at the architecture section of the magazine Eikyô.
